Step 1: Data Ingestion and Harmonization for AI Readiness
The foundation of any successful AI-driven programmatic campaign is robust, clean data. You can’t expect intelligent targeting if your inputs are messy or incomplete. I always tell my team, “Garbage in, garbage out”, it’s an old adage, but it holds truer than ever with AI.
1.1 Consolidate First-Party Data Sources
Your journey begins by bringing all your customer data into a unified platform. This includes CRM data, website analytics, app usage, email engagement, and offline purchase history. We primarily use a Customer Data Platform (CDP) for this, like Segment or Tealium. These platforms are designed to ingest, cleanse, and unify data from disparate sources, creating a single, comprehensive customer view.
- Log in to your chosen CDP: For example, in Segment, navigate to the Sources tab.
- Connect Data Sources: Click Add Source and select the appropriate integrations (e.g., Salesforce, Google Analytics 4, Shopify). Follow the on-screen prompts to authenticate and configure the data streams.
- Define Identity Resolution Rules: Within the Audiences or Profiles section, set up rules for identifying unique users across different touchpoints. This is where you might specify that an email address, a logged-in user ID, and a cookie ID all belong to the same individual. This step is absolutely critical for creating persistent customer profiles that AI can learn from.
Pro Tip: Don’t overlook offline data. Many businesses have valuable transaction data from physical stores or call centers. Integrate this into your CDP using secure file transfer protocols or API connectors. The more complete your customer profile, the smarter your AI will be.
Common Mistake: Neglecting data governance. Without clear definitions for data fields, consent management, and regular audits, your unified data can quickly become unreliable. Appoint a data steward if you haven’t already.
Expected Outcome: A centralized, deduplicated, and enriched customer profile for each of your users, ready for segmentation and activation. This single source of truth dramatically improves targeting accuracy.
Step 2: Leveraging AI for Advanced Audience Segmentation
Once your data is clean and consolidated, the real fun begins: letting AI find patterns and create segments you might never have conceived manually. We’re moving beyond simple demographic targeting here.
2.1 Implementing Predictive Segments in Google Marketing Platform
Google’s AI capabilities within Google Marketing Platform (specifically Google Ads and Display & Video 360) have evolved significantly. I find their custom affinity and in-market segments, when combined with uploaded first-party data, to be incredibly powerful.
- Upload First-Party Data: In Google Ads, navigate to Tools and Settings > Audience Manager > Audience lists. Click the blue plus button and select Customer list. Upload your hashed email addresses or phone numbers. This creates a powerful seed audience for lookalike modeling.
- Create Custom Affinity Segments: Go to Tools and Settings > Audience Manager > Custom segments. Click the blue plus button and choose Custom affinity segment. Instead of just listing interests, use keywords and URLs that represent the intent of your ideal customer. For our cybersecurity client, we included URLs of specific industry reports, conference pages, and even competitor product comparison sites. Google’s AI then finds users with similar browsing behaviors.
- Utilize Predictive Audiences: Within Display & Video 360, when creating an insertion order, navigate to the Targeting section. Under Audiences, look for “Google Audiences” and explore the “Predictive Audiences” options. These are AI-generated segments predicting user behavior, such as “Likely to Churn” or “High Value Purchasers.” Overlay these with your custom affinity segments for even tighter targeting. According to an eMarketer report from late 2025, campaigns leveraging predictive audiences saw a 15% uplift in conversion rates compared to traditional interest-based targeting.
Pro Tip: Don’t just rely on Google’s suggestions. Cross-reference AI-generated segments with insights from your sales team. They often have anecdotal evidence about customer pain points and interests that can inform your custom segment creation. It’s about combining human intuition with machine intelligence.
Common Mistake: Over-segmentation. While precision is good, creating too many tiny segments can dilute your reach and make campaign management unwieldy. Aim for meaningful, actionable segments that have sufficient volume.
Expected Outcome: Highly refined audience segments that go beyond basic demographics, predicting intent and behavior with greater accuracy, leading to more relevant ad impressions.
Step 3: Real-Time Bid Optimization with AI
AI’s impact on bidding strategies is where programmatic truly shines. It’s no longer about setting a fixed bid and hoping for the best. Modern DSPs use AI to adjust bids milliseconds before an ad impression, based on a multitude of real-time signals.
3.1 Configuring Dynamic Bidding in The Trade Desk
The Trade Desk offers some of the most sophisticated AI-driven bidding capabilities I’ve encountered. Their Koa AI engine is particularly adept at optimizing for specific campaign objectives.
- Select Your Bidding Strategy: When setting up a new campaign or ad group in The Trade Desk, navigate to the Bidding section. Instead of manual bidding, choose an AI-driven strategy like Target CPA, Target ROAS, or Maximize Conversions. I strongly advocate for conversion-focused strategies when possible.
- Configure Koa Bid Factors: Within your chosen bidding strategy, you’ll find options to influence Koa’s decision-making. These are “bid factors” that tell the AI what signals are most important to you. For instance, if you know that users who visit your pricing page are 5x more likely to convert, you can assign a higher weight to that signal. Koa will then dynamically adjust bids in real-time for impressions where that signal is present.
- Implement Predictive Optimizations: The Trade Desk allows you to upload offline conversion data or CRM segments. Koa can then use this historical data to predict the likelihood of a specific user converting, adjusting bids accordingly. This means paying more for users with a high predicted conversion rate and less for those with a low one. I’ve personally seen this reduce CPA by 20% in competitive verticals.
Pro Tip: Don’t set it and forget it. Even with AI, regular monitoring is essential. Look at your daily spend and performance metrics. If you see a sudden drop in conversions or a spike in CPA, investigate. Sometimes a data feed issue or a change in market dynamics can throw the AI off. We ran into this exact issue at my previous firm when a major competitor launched a similar product, drastically altering the bid landscape overnight. Our AI-driven campaigns needed a manual nudge to re-learn the new market conditions.
Common Mistake: Not giving the AI enough data or time to learn. AI models require a certain volume of conversions and impressions to accurately optimize. Don’t switch strategies every other day; give it at least a week or two to gather sufficient data points.
Expected Outcome: Highly efficient ad spend, with bids dynamically adjusted in real-time to maximize your desired outcome (e.g., conversions, ROAS) at the lowest possible cost.
Step 4: AI-Powered Creative Optimization and Personalization
Targeting isn’t just about who you reach, but what message you show them. AI is now a potent force in delivering personalized creative at scale.
4.1 Dynamic Creative Optimization (DCO) in MediaMath
MediaMath’s platform, with its advanced DCO capabilities, allows us to serve highly personalized ad variations to individual users based on their real-time context and predicted preferences.
- Prepare Creative Assets: You’ll need a library of creative elements: different headlines, body copy, images, calls-to-action (CTAs), and even product recommendations. Store these in a structured format, often within a Creative Management Platform (CMP) that integrates with your DSP.
- Define Decisioning Rules: In MediaMath’s DCO module, you define the parameters for creative variations. This isn’t just A/B testing; it’s A/B/C/D…Z testing on steroids. For example, you might set a rule: “If user is in ‘abandoned cart’ segment AND has viewed product X, show ad with ‘10% off Product X’ headline AND image of Product X.” The AI then learns which combinations perform best for which micro-segments.
- Enable AI-Driven Optimization: Select the option for AI-driven creative optimization. The platform’s machine learning algorithms will continuously test different combinations of your creative elements against various audience segments and placements, dynamically serving the highest-performing variation in real-time. This can lead to significant uplifts in click-through rates (CTRs) and conversion rates. I’ve seen CTRs increase by as much as 25% just by implementing robust DCO.
Pro Tip: Don’t be afraid to experiment with radically different creative concepts. The AI can process and learn from these variations much faster than manual testing ever could. Sometimes, the counter-intuitive creative is the one that resonates most strongly with a specific niche.
Common Mistake: Not providing enough creative variations. If the AI only has two headlines and two images to work with, its ability to find optimal combinations is severely limited. Aim for a diverse set of assets.
Expected Outcome: Ads that feel highly relevant and personalized to each viewer, leading to increased engagement, higher CTRs, and ultimately, better conversion rates.
Step 5: Performance Monitoring and AI-Powered Insights
Setting up the campaign is only half the battle. Continuous monitoring and adaptation, increasingly aided by AI, are essential for sustained success.
5.1 Utilizing Anomaly Detection in Adobe Advertising Cloud
Adobe Advertising Cloud has excellent AI-powered dashboards that go beyond basic reporting, offering anomaly detection and predictive analytics.
- Access Performance Dashboards: Log into Adobe Advertising Cloud and navigate to the Performance Overview or Insights section.
- Review Anomaly Detection Alerts: The platform’s AI continuously monitors your campaign data for unusual spikes or drops in metrics like impressions, clicks, conversions, or spend. These anomalies are flagged, often with suggested reasons. For example, it might alert you to a sudden drop in conversions in a specific geo-location, possibly due to a technical issue or increased competitor activity. This saves countless hours of manual data sifting.
- Leverage Predictive Budget Allocation: Within the Budget Management section, enable AI-driven budget reallocation. The system will predict which campaigns or ad groups are likely to perform best based on historical data and real-time signals, automatically shifting budget to maximize overall campaign goals. This is a powerful feature that ensures your money is always working its hardest.
Pro Tip: Don’t blindly trust every AI recommendation. Use the insights as a starting point for your own investigation. The AI can tell you what happened, but your human expertise is still needed to understand why and formulate the best response. (And yes, sometimes the AI just gets it wrong, especially with completely new market conditions. It’s not infallible.)
Common Mistake: Ignoring AI alerts. The whole point of anomaly detection is to bring critical issues to your attention quickly. If you let alerts pile up, you’re missing out on the primary benefit.
Expected Outcome: Proactive identification of campaign issues and opportunities, allowing for rapid adjustments and more efficient budget allocation, leading to sustained campaign performance and improved ROI.

What is the primary difference between traditional programmatic and AI-driven programmatic advertising?
Traditional programmatic automates the buying and selling of ad space based on predefined rules and segments. AI-driven programmatic, however, uses machine learning algorithms to analyze vast datasets, predict user behavior, optimize bids in real-time, and personalize creative dynamically, going far beyond static rules to achieve greater precision and efficiency.
How does AI help with audience segmentation?
AI helps with audience segmentation by identifying complex patterns and correlations within large datasets (first-party, third-party, and behavioral data) that human analysts might miss. It can create predictive segments based on likelihood to convert, churn risk, or specific product interest, allowing for much more granular and effective targeting than traditional demographic or interest-based segmentation.
What role does first-party data play in AI targeting?
First-party data is absolutely critical for effective AI targeting. It provides the AI with proprietary insights into your actual customers’ behaviors, preferences, and purchase history. This data acts as the “training wheels” for the AI, enabling it to build accurate models for lookalike audiences, predictive analytics, and personalized creative optimization. Without robust first-party data, AI’s potential is severely limited.
Can AI fully automate programmatic ad campaigns?
While AI significantly automates many aspects of programmatic campaigns, including bidding, optimization, and creative selection, it does not entirely eliminate the need for human oversight. Marketers are still essential for strategic planning, setting objectives, interpreting AI insights, creative development, and making adjustments based on broader market trends or business goals that AI might not yet fully grasp.
What are the main benefits of using AI in programmatic advertising?
The main benefits include significantly improved targeting precision, more efficient ad spend through real-time bid optimization, enhanced creative personalization leading to higher engagement, and proactive identification of campaign issues or opportunities through anomaly detection. Ultimately, AI leads to higher ROI and more impactful digital advertising campaigns.
